Cross Sections / Halogeno-alkenes+radicals / Fluoroalkenes / CF2=CF2 / Eden(2004)_298K_113-330nm

DATAFILE: CF2=CF2_Eden(2004)_298K_113-330nm.txt
NAME: tetrafluoroethene
FORMULA: CF2=CF2
AUTHOR(YEAR): Eden(2004)
T: 298K
λ: 113-330nm
BIBLIOGRAPHY: S. Eden, P. Limão-Vieira, P.A. Kendall, N.J. Mason, J. Delwich, M.-J. Hubin-Franskin, T. Tanaka, M. Kitajima, H. Tanaka, H. Cho, and S.V. Hoffmann, "Electronic excitation of tetrafluoroethylene, C2F4", Chem. Phys. 297, 257-269 (2004); DOI: 10.1016/j.chemphys.2003.10.031
COMMENTS: Absorption measurements using synchrotron radiation; spectral resolution 0.05 nm

Absorption cross sections have been obtained by personal communication from Paulo Limão-Vieira (July 2004):

113.000-118.000nm at 0.05-nm intervals,
118.000-124.000 nm at 0.025-nm intervals,
124.000-214.000 nm at 0.1-nm intervals,
214-220 nm, no data,
220-330 nm at 1-nm intervals
